Output bb52021246c0c94386d6a2de40ecbf091a9e910c0d7e19a019009be82c3bbbf7:4

value
376077
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0dc809ffad9cd9b522433bd6cc9b5f4ec05ef089 OP_EQUAL
address
32wtLzfDYYCUzuT2J2bicWdJBCHZH39jWw
transaction
bb52021246c0c94386d6a2de40ecbf091a9e910c0d7e19a019009be82c3bbbf7
confirmations
323136
spent
true